The measurement of pH is very important in the disposal of industrial waste, especially where sewage or chemicals are entering a stream or river. Regularly testing the pH where the wastepipe enters the water ensures that the neutrilizing material is working. The portable pH PAL tester from ETi (UK) is ideal for monitoring pH levels without the need of litmus paper. The pH PAL tester is a reliable, robust and easy to use instrument that indicates pH over the range of 0 to 14pH with a resolution of 0.1pH and an accuracy of ±0.2pH. The unit features an easy to read LCD display and incorporates a manual calibration feature and automatic temperature compensation over the range of 0 to +50°C.
